& Co. to sell by Public Auction, by Order of the Mortgages, ou or about the 20TH JANUARY, 1879, the 1st Class IRON SCREW STEAMSHIP "AMERICA,"

of 563 Tons Net Registor, Built in 1873 by Messrs. J. and K. Sway, of Dumbar- ton, and Engined by Messrs. Ton and MUGREGOR, of Glasgow, with Compound Vertical Direct Acting Surface-Condens ing Engines of 90 Horse Power (nominal), working up to 450 H.-P. offectual; Con- sumption of Coal (Cardiff), about 8 Tonsi Speed, about 8 Knots; Capacity of Bunkers, 180 Tons; Diameter of Cylin- ders, 20 and 48 inches; Boiler Multitu bular; Length 210 feet 3 in.; Breadth, extreme, 26 feet 7 in.; Depth of Hold, Tonnage Deck to Ceiling, 20 feet 9 in.; Spar Deck, Deck to Deck, 6 feet 7 in.; Draft, light, 9 feet.; loaded, 17 foot.; D, W. Capacity, including Bunkers, 1,100 Tons, or 16,000 Piculs exclusive of Bun. kers Class. Lloyda 90 A1; Water Ballast Tweet Docks laid; 3 Stearn Winches, and HARFIELD'S Patent Wind- lasa; Saloon amidships for 10 Cabin Passengers and Cabin aft. for 3. Boilers retubed in Hongkong in June, and the Hull and Machinery now in first-class order.
